Boards
Have you all heard The Name Of This Band Is Talking Heads?
You should. It's probably one of the best live albums of all time. Especially if you've never heard Talking Heads before, great overview of their stuff. Also if you kinda like them, like them, love them, are obsessed with them, even if you hate them. God they were incredible live. Utterly unique. Gorgeous. Odd. Funky as fuck.